Products mentioned in this episode (if you use the following links, I will receive a small percentage which...2024-03-1908 minThe Vegan Menopause PodcastThe Vegan Menopause PodcastMindful Eating Why would you want to eat mindfully?  One reason is that as estrogen drops, we have a tendency toward more eating and getting less movement, which would lead to weight gain. We also have another hormone called leptin that signals that we are full.  When estrogen decreases in menopause, we can become resistant to leptin and may not recognize the signals that we are full.  So you may feel more hungry during perimenopause. Another reason for mindful eating is if you eat when you are stressed, that could lead to eating more food. In this episode, you will learn: -Some of the neurotransmitters that affect mood and how they are impacted in m...2024-01-1611 minPlant Based BriefingPlant Based BriefingThe Plant-Powered Path Through PerimenopauseThe Plant-Powered Path Through Perimenopause by Anna Pelzer at MainStreetVegan.com   Original post: https://mainstreetvegan.com/the-plant-powered-path-through-perimenopause-by-anna-pelzer-vlce/ Related Episodes: 687: Soy Foods for Menopause Hot Flash Symptoms by Dr. Michael Greger at NutritionFacts.org   620: Fitness Over 50: 7 Ways a Plant-Based Diet Can Help Women Stay Active by Debbie Ingram at NutritionStudies.org   474: Dietary Approach to Naturally Treating Menopause Symptoms by Dr. Michael Greger at NutritionFacts.org   401: Mythbusting Soy: Women’s Health & Hormones from Switch4Good.org   309: Fighting Hot Fla...2024-01-1505 minThe Vegan Menopause PodcastThe Vegan Menopause PodcastWhat You Need to Know About Chronic Inflammation You have probably heard people talking about inflammation, but may be wondering what exactly is it?  Reducing chronic inflammation can have huge results on menopause because it can bring about more energy and less fatigue, more mental clarity, slow down the aging process, and lead to better overall health and longevity, and better weight management.   Inflammation is a function of your body trying to heal itself. It's a common, natural, response to injury, pain, illness, and stress.  Acute inflammation can manifest as redness, heat, swelling and pain.
